IDTI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

276 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Integrated Device Technology I (IDTI)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$2.86B — up 16% from $2.46B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 57 funds closed out of IDTI and 37 opened new positions — a net loss of 20 holders — while 104 trimmed existing stakes and 107 added.

The largest buyer was AllianceBernstein, adding an estimated $35.2M. The largest seller was Columbus Circle Investors, cutting an estimated $65.8M.
